About Abid Hussain
Abid Hussain is a scholar working on Applied Microbiology and Biotechnology, Microbiology and Clinical Biochemistry, having authored 60 papers that have together received 738 ind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Antimicrobial Resistance in Staphylococcus (7 papers), Bacterial Identification and Susceptibility Testing (7 papers) and Antibiotic Use and Resistance (5 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Clinical Biochemistry (80 citations), Applied Microbiology and Biotechnology (19 citations) and Epidemiology (325 citations). Abid Hussain has collaborated with scholars based in United Kingdom, Pakistan and United States. Frequent co-authors include Konstantinos Katsanos, Shervanthi Homer‐Vanniasinkam, Bijan Modarai, Mohamed Baguneid, Jonathan Sandoe, Oliver Lyons, Nadine E. Foster, Nicholas Price, Susan Hopkins and Tara Barwick. Their work appears in journals such as SHILAP Revista de lepidopterología, PLoS ONE and International Journal of Molecular Sciences.
